In February, the average temperature is usually around 3°C. August is typically the warmest month in Verona, when it usually averages around 29°C. You can expect the least rain in February. The coldest month is January, with temperatures averaging -1°C. The rainiest month is October.

Airports in Verona

Verona Villafranca Airport (VRN)

  • Verona Villafranca Airport (VRN) is around 13 kilometres from the centre of Verona. If you're catching a cab or a ride-share, the drive will take roughly 20 minutes.

  • Travelling to the centre on public transport typically takes 1 hour 5 minutes.

  • There are so many things to explore in this city it can be difficult to know where to start. Ponte Scaligero, Verona Arena and Ponte Pietra are major attractions which should be on any well-planned Verona itinerary.

Explore more of Italy

  • Verona has loads to offer, but there are so many other corners of Italy you'll want to see. About 418 kilometres south of Verona, a trip to Rome will keep you on the move. Start with popular sights like Colosseum, Trevi Fountain and Roman Forum.

  • Around 145 kilometres west of Verona, Milan is another favourite stop in Italy. Experience the best of this destination with a visit to Grande Museo del Duomo di Milano, Milan Cathedral and The Last Supper Museum.
